A friend of mine gave me this set of blocks made in the 30s. When I received it, someone had attempted to put them together on point with three inch wide green sashing, the cornerstones were missing and it didnt lay flat. In the bag were pieces of vintage green three inch wide sashings, but they werent long enough to fit the blocks. There was another 1 yard piece of the green, uncut and enough vintage muslin for the back.

I took it apart, cut the green sashings in half to make 1 1/2 inch sashings and I am hand piecing the blocks into a nice sized quilt. There will be 1 inch sashing all the way around the outside border too.

Ill hand quilt it when its done.
